How has erosion shaped formerly large mountain ranges like the Appalachian range?

The process of erosion has significantly shaped the formerly large mountain ranges like the Appalachian range over millions of years. Here's how erosion has contributed to the evolution of the Appalachian Mountains:

Water Erosion:

- River Systems: The Appalachian Mountains have been subjected to the erosive power of rivers and streams that have carved out deep valleys and canyons. Rivers like the Potomac, Susquehanna, and Tennessee have played a major role in shaping the current landscape.

- Weathering: Rainwater and moisture have caused the weathering of rocks and minerals, breaking them down into smaller sediments that are then transported away by water.

Glacial Erosion:

- Ice Age Glaciers: During the Ice Age, glaciers covered parts of the Appalachian Mountains. The movement of these massive glaciers scraped and eroded the mountain peaks and valleys, leaving behind U-shaped valleys, cirques, and hanging valleys.

- Till Deposits: As glaciers melted, they left behind large deposits of rock and sediment called glacial till. These deposits have filled in some valleys and altered the topography of the region.

Mass Wasting:

- Landslides: Mass wasting processes such as landslides, rockfalls, and avalanches have also contributed to the erosion of the Appalachian Mountains. These events occur when rocks and debris move downslope due to gravity, often triggered by heavy rainfall or earthquakes.

Chemical Weathering:

- Acid Rain: Acid rain, caused by pollutants in the atmosphere, has accelerated the chemical weathering of rocks in the Appalachian Mountains. This process breaks down minerals and leads to the formation of caves, sinkholes, and other karst features.

Over time, the combined effects of water erosion, glacial erosion, mass wasting, and chemical weathering have reduced the height and ruggedness of the Appalachian Mountains. The once towering peaks have been worn down, and the landscape has been transformed into the rolling hills and valleys that we see today.
